Amphenol (APH) Gross Margin — Quarter Ended Mar 31, 2025
Revenue and cost of revenue both increased, resulting in higher gross profit. Gross margin was slightly lower than the prior quarter but higher than the same quarter a year earlier.

Quarterly gross margin trend
A four-quarter view of the revenue and direct-cost bridge behind gross margin.
| Period | Revenue | Gross profit | Cost of revenue | Gross margin |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Jun 30, 2024 | $3.6B | $1.2B | $2.4B | 33.6% |
| Sep 30, 2024 | $4.0B | $1.4B | $2.7B | 33.6% |
| Dec 31, 2024 | $4.3B | $1.5B | $2.8B | 34.3% |
| Mar 31, 2025 | $4.8B | $1.6B | $3.2B | 34.2% |
